What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Oracle Database Develop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Oracle Database Developer, you need strong SQL and PL/SQL programming skills, experience with database design, and typically a degree in computer science or related fields. Familiarity with Oracle Database tools (such as Oracle SQL Developer, RMAN, and Data Pump), and certifications like Oracle PL/SQL Developer Certified Associate are highly valued.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and effective communication help developers solve complex problems and collaborate with stakeholders. These skills and qualifications are crucial for building robust, efficient databases that support business operations and ensure data integrity.

What are some common challenges Oracle Database Developers face when working on large-scale enterprise systems?

Oracle Database Developers working on large-scale enterprise systems often encounter challenges such as optimizing complex queries for performance, managing schema changes without disrupting existing applications, and ensuring data consistency across distributed environments. Collaboration with other teams, such as application developers and system administrators, is essential to address integration and deployment issues. Staying updated with Oracle’s evolving tools and features is also crucial to maintaining efficient and secure database systems.

What is the difference between Oracle Database Developer vs Database Administrator?

AspectOracle Database DeveloperDatabase Administrator
Primary RoleDesigns, develops, and implements database applications and queriesMaintains, secures, and optimizes database systems
Skills & CertificationsSQL, PL/SQL, Oracle Developer certificationsDatabase management, backup/recovery, Oracle Certified Professional (OCP)
Work EnvironmentDevelopment teams, project-based tasksOperational support, system monitoring
FocusApplication development and data modelingDatabase performance, security, and availability

While both roles work with Oracle databases, the Oracle Database Developer primarily focuses on creating and optimizing database applications, whereas the Database Administrator manages the overall health, security, and performance of the database systems. They often collaborate but have distinct responsibilities within the database ecosystem.

What does an Oracle Database Developer do?

An Oracle Database Developer is responsible for designing, implementing, and managing databases using Oracle technologies. They create database structures, write and optimize SQL queries, develop PL/SQL procedures, and ensure the integrity and security of data. Additionally, they may work on performance tuning, troubleshooting, and supporting application development teams by integrating database solutions. Their role is crucial in maintaining efficient, scalable, and reliable databases for organizations.
